成员函数间调用数组的有关问题
成员函数间调用数组的问题
我想在一个成员函数中调用另一个成员函数的数组内容,我在.h文件中定义了一个
unsigned int *arraytime;
在一个成员函数里定义了
static unsigned int tmp[60]={1,2,3,4,5,6,7,8,9,10,11,12,13,14,15,16,17,18,19,20};
arraytime=tmp;
但是我在另一个成员函数里只能调用*arraytime但他是数组的首个元素,我想直接调用其他元素比如第四个元素求指点怎么实现
------最佳解决方案--------------------
*(arraytime+3)
------其他解决方案--------------------
*(unsigned int*)(arraytime+3)
------其他解决方案--------------------
null
我想在一个成员函数中调用另一个成员函数的数组内容,我在.h文件中定义了一个
unsigned int *arraytime;
在一个成员函数里定义了
static unsigned int tmp[60]={1,2,3,4,5,6,7,8,9,10,11,12,13,14,15,16,17,18,19,20};
arraytime=tmp;
但是我在另一个成员函数里只能调用*arraytime但他是数组的首个元素,我想直接调用其他元素比如第四个元素求指点怎么实现
------最佳解决方案--------------------
*(arraytime+3)
------其他解决方案--------------------
*(unsigned int*)(arraytime+3)
------其他解决方案--------------------
null